Title: Innovations by Gregory G Hlatky in Polyolefin Resin Technology
Introduction
Gregory G Hlatky, located in Morrow, OH, is a prominent inventor known for his significant contributions in the field of polymer chemistry. With an impressive portfolio of 19 patents, Hlatky's innovations primarily focus on improving the properties and processes of polyolefin resins, which are crucial for various industrial applications.
Latest Patents
One of Gregory G Hlatky’s latest patents is for "Polyolefin resin blends for crack-resistant pipe." This innovation explores resin blends that include low-molecular-weight, high-density polyethylene and a high-molecular-weight, low-density ethylene copolymer. Notably, the high-molecular-weight component is created using a bridged indenoindolyl Group 4 metal complex featuring an open architecture. The blends developed through this process provide unique characteristics, including high molecular weight exceeding 200,000 and specific low levels of long-chain branching. Additionally, Hlatky has patented a novel "Ethylene polymerization process." This method employs a catalyst system that incorporates an activator and an indeno[2,1-b]indolyl Group 4-6 transition metal complex, allowing for the production of polyethylene with a broad molecular weight distribution to enhance processability.
Career Highlights
Hlatky's career is marked by his work at Equistar Chemicals, LP, where he has applied his expertise in polymer science to develop innovative materials. His extensive research has led to advancements that benefit the manufacturing of sophisticated industrial products, positioning him as an expert in the polymer industry.
Collaborations
Throughout his career, Gregory G Hlatky has collaborated closely with esteemed colleagues, including Shaotian Wang and Sandor M Nagy.
